#774c13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#774c13 is composed of 46.7% red, 29.8%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.1% magenta, 84%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 34.2 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 27.1%. #774c13 color hex could be obtained by blending #ee9826 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#774c13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fcf6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#774c13

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474543 is the less saturated color, while #874e03 is the most saturated one.
